Tajikistan | Life expectancy at birth, female (years)
Life expectancy at birth indicates the number of years a newborn infant would live if prevailing patterns of mortality at the time of its birth were to stay the same throughout its life. Development relevance: Mortality rates for different age groups (infants, children, and adults) and overall mortality indicators (life expectancy at birth or survival to a given age) are important indicators of health status in a country. Because data on the incidence and prevalence of diseases are frequently unavailable, mortality rates are often used to identify vulnerable populations. And they are among the indicators most frequently used to compare socioeconomic development across countries. Limitations and exceptions: Annual data series from United Nations Population Division's World Population Prospects are interpolated data from 5-year period data. Therefore they may not reflect real events as much as observed data. Statistical concept and methodology: Life expectancy at birth used here is the average number of years a newborn is expected to live if mortality patterns at the time of its birth remain constant in the future. It reflects the overall mortality level of a population, and summarizes the mortality pattern that prevails across all age groups in a given year. It is calculated in a period life table which provides a snapshot of a population's mortality pattern at a given time. It therefore does not reflect the mortality pattern that a person actually experiences during his/her life, which can be calculated in a cohort life table. High mortality in young age groups significantly lowers the life expectancy at birth. But if a person survives his/her childhood of high mortality, he/she may live much longer. For example, in a population with a life expectancy at birth of 50, there may be few people dying at age 50. The life expectancy at birth may be low due to the high childhood mortality so that once a person survives his/her childhood, he/she may live much longer than 50 years.

Tajikistan | Life expectancy at birth, female (years)
1960 56.063
1961 56.367
1962 56.673
1963 56.925
1964 57.261
1965 57.425
1966 57.795
1967 58.121
1968 58.458
1969 58.942
1970 59.241
1971 59.645
1972 60.026
1973 60.109
1974 60.623
1975 60.993
1976 61.293
1977 61.541
1978 61.678
1979 61.87
1980 61.729
1981 61.739
1982 61.957
1983 62.186
1984 62.546
1985 62.863
1986 63.115
1987 63.463
1988 64.373
1989 64.533
1990 64.559
1991 64.218
1992 62.281
1993 62.085
1994 62.377
1995 62.785
1996 62.446
1997 63.425
1998 64.523
1999 65.266
2000 65.956
2001 66.395
2002 67.251
2003 67.913
2004 68.534
2005 68.995
2006 69.536
2007 69.697
2008 70.109
2009 70.507
2010 70.353
2011 70.824
2012 70.949
2013 71.334
2014 71.644
2015 71.868
2016 72.088
2017 72.34
2018 72.599
2019 73.01
2020 70.17
2021 73.734
